Transaction 74690786c5e9c371e59f24c7539a2478369bb47900594077a68b0a8ca619125c
1 Input
1 Output
-
74690786c5e9c371e59f24c7539a2478369bb47900594077a68b0a8ca619125c:0
- value
- 195989
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a27b5c9363259e159155e08b300c5abf780e2752 OP_EQUAL
- address
- 3GW9AwFZTNr5zmQgTjRkrZQBWz4hKEpqyo